Jimmy talked with Kara Gainer from the APTA, she handles Regulatory affairs. Which Jimmy had zero idea what that meant before they talked. She explained what it is she actually does at the APTA for it’s members and the profession and why you’re glad she’s there.

Administrative burden, Medicare/ Medicaid payment reforms and other things that you might think you can skip out on, but we actually made talking about them interesting.

Kara’s Bio

Kara Gainer joined APTA in 2017 and providers leadership and strategic direction to the regulatory affairs team on key programs, initiatives, and policy development in the federal regulatory space. She has extensive knowledge and experience working on policies related to Medicare, Medicaid, health care reform, and provider billing and reimbursement. Prior to joining APTA, Kara was a health care consultant where she developed and executed comprehensive public policy strategies for her clients that integrated legislative, regulatory, and communications efforts. She also served as an Attorney Advisor for the US Department of Health and Human Services Office of Medicare Hearings and Appeals and clerked with the U.S. Senate Sergeant at Arms. Kara received her bachelor’s degree in psychology from the University of Montana and law degree from the University of Montana School of Law, and is a member of the District of Columbia Bar.
